Description
Catastrophe , 1989
sound installation in polyurethane foam
large-scale work consisting of several elements and audio effect
signed and dated on a stone
signed and dated on a stone
Origin
Private collection, Turin
Authentication
Work accompanied by authentic on photograph signed by the artist

In an era in which proximity to outer space has become part of everyday life, these stones fallen from the sky and displayed in secure cases in major museums around the world appear less threatening. Yet, if one pauses for a moment to reflect on the possible origins of these agglomerates of “other” matter, to imagine the places from which they come – asteroids of improbable shapes, desert planets lashed by icy winds, supernovae or white dwarfs, constellations with poetic names such as the “Swan” or the “Lyra,” galaxies thousands of light-years away, bottomless black holes – these gray stones gradually become unsettling, almost menacing, to our eyes.
As we observe them, a kind of unease takes hold: they carry within them the immensity of the universe. I believe that Pietro Gilardi’s polyurethane meteorites, suspended mid-air between sky and earth, aim to reclaim the sacred dimension of the “stones of light” of the Dayachi, based precisely on this sense of disorientation, this contact with an astral and distant infinity, yet at the same time firmly rooted in the collective imagination.
(from the exhibition text curated by Ludovico Pratesi)
